Title: A Weighted Jackknife Method in Small-area Estimation

Abstract:

In this paper, we consider a weighted jackknife method to estimate the mean square error (MSE) of empirical best linear unbiased predictor (EBLUP) of a small-area mean for the well-celebrated Fay-Herriot model. The proposed MSE estimator improves on the existing MSE estimators and is robust under a variety of situations. For example, the proposed MSE estimator performs better than the corresponding Taylor series MSE estimator when the number of small-areas is small or when for a particular small-area the model mean differs from the actual observations considerably. We illustrate our methodology for the U. S. Census Bureau's SAIPE program.
